An Post launches three-day UK delivery service for Irish SMEs

An Post has announced a parcel delivery and returns service designed to overcome post-Brexit trade barriers with the UK market. UK Direct is intended to “unlock” the British consumer market of 69m people for Irish SMEs through the use of innovative technology, customs pre-clearance and a customer-friendly returns service. Nothing to change for the bulk mailers

Guernsey Post, Moonpig, Funky Pigeon, and other bulk mailers, have all been in conversation about the planned changes to the island’s out-going mail services.
